The continuous,high-precision sorting of microparticles by size is crucial for biomedical and materials science,yet achieving label-free operation,dynamic reconfigurability,and high throughput simultaneously remains challenging.Here,we demonstrate continuous,size-based sorting using reconfigurable scanning-optical-trap(SOT)arrays.The method employs a dynamic optical potential landscape of orthogonally arranged guiding and sorting tracks,created via high-speed laser scanning.Sorting is governed by a tunable“sorting gap”at track junctions,in which size-dependent optical forces deterministically route a particle onto a sorting track only if its diameter exceeds a gap-specific critical value.Simulations establish a predictive one-to-one particle-size-to-optimal-gap relationship.Experimentally,the system achieves a sorting resolution of 90%,an average accuracy>90%(peak 98%at 1000 Hz)within a 900 to 1100 Hz frequency window,and successfully performs the simultaneous,continuous sorting of a fourcomponent polydisperse mixture.This reconfigurable,flow-free,and label-free method bridges precise optical manipulation with higher-throughput sorting,offering a versatile platform for analyzing complex colloidal and biological samples. 展开更多

In order to explore the technical methods to improve the ecological carrying capacity of regional land under the premise of limited land use area,an open ecological footprint model is established based on the traditional ecological footprint model.Using the two models,this paper evaluates the ecological carrying capacity of Henan Province in 2017.The results indicate that the ecological productive footprint of cultivated land in Henan Province is much larger than the ecological carrying capacity,but the ecological consumption footprint is lower than the ecological carrying capacity.The open ecological footprint model can clearly distinguish the internal and the external ecological consumption footprint after corrected by the consumption adjustment coefficient and the land-use structure adjustment coefficient.Based on the open ecological footprint model,the ecological carrying capacity evaluation results of Henan Province are more realistic.The comprehensive ecological carrying capacity in Henan Province has a surplus,but there are significant differences among different land use types.The cultivated land has the largest ecological carrying capacity surplus,while the fossil energy land has a larger ecological carrying capacity deficit.In the process of achieving sustainable development,Henan Province should focus on reducing energy consumption and improving the ecological carrying capacity of fossil energy land.The paper concludes that the open ecological footprint model can simulate the ecological carrying capacity under different land use structures and different consumption structures.According to the simulation results,the technical methods to improve the ecological carrying capacity under the premise of limited land use scale can be proposed.The research can provide reference for land use structure adjustment,land use planning and land protection in Henan Province.It can also provide scientific basis for ecological protection and high-quality development of the Yellow River basin. 展开更多

Conventional methods for evaluating landslide stability based on physical-mechanical properties and deformation often fail to accurately capture engineering geological conditions and spatiotemporal kinematic evolution across entire slopes.In this study,we propose a pixel-level landslide stability mapping method that uses three-dimensional time-series interferometric synthetic aperture radar(InSAR)monitoring and dynamic factor extraction.The method was applied to two reactivated landslides,Xiongba and Sela,in Gongjue County,Xizang.Using 212 Sentinel-1 ascending and descending orbit images(acquired between 2017 and 2021),we derived line-of-sight(LOS)deformation velocities using the Small Baseline Subset(SBAS)InSAR technique.Subsequently,these velocities were decomposed into full three-dimensional displacements based on a surface-parallel flow assumption and Helmert variance component estimation.A dual-parameter stability criterion combining the displacement vector angle and rate was established and compared with the traditional tangential angle method by integrating kinematics with elastoplastic principles.The results show that the new criterion effectively reduces sensitivity to deformation fluctuationsand reveals dominant elastic deformation in both landslides,controlled by Poisson’s ratio and stress proportionality.The Xiongba source area,platform,and front edges correspond to the plastic,initial,and elastic stages,respectively,while the Sela landslide exhibits elastic,plastic,and sliding stages,both of which contain secondary deformation zones.Meteorological data analysis identifiedthe Jinsha River’s scouring erosion and seasonal heavy rainfall as the primary external factors triggering landslide reactivation.Additionally,the 2018 Baige landslide-dam burst disaster chain further worsened the Xiongba landslide deformation.These findingsoffer valuable insights for future disaster prevention efforts. 展开更多

We report the structural characterization and proposed formation mechanism of honeycomb-like ZnO conglomerations fabricated by direct precipitation method. X-ray diffraction (XRD), energy-disperse X-ray spectrometry (EDS), scanning electron microscopy (SEM) showed that the as-prepared ZnO calcined at 700 ℃ were micron sphere particles with honeycomb-like structure. In the UV-vis absorbing spectrum, it was observed that there is a new additional absorption band at 260 nm, and it was speculated that the absorption may be caused by defects on the surface and interface of honeycomb-like ZnO. The as-products showed high sensitivity and short response time to sulfured hydrogen gas. These results demonstrate that honeycomb-like ZnO conglomerations are very promising materials for fabricating H2S gas sensors. 展开更多

The study of nuclide production and its properties in the N=126 neutron-rich region is prevalent in nuclear physics and astrophysics research.The upcoming High-energy FRagment Separator(HFRS)at the High-Intensity heavy-ion Accelerator Facility(HIAF),an in-flight separator at relativistic energies,is characterized by high beam intensity,large ion-optical acceptance,high magnetic rigidity,and high momentum resolution power.This provides an opportunity to study the production and properties of neutron-rich nuclei around N=126.In this paper,an experimental scheme is proposed to produce neutron-rich nuclei around N=126 and simultaneously measure their mass and lifetime based on the HFRS separator;the feasibility of this scheme is evaluated through simulations.The results show that under the high-resolution optical mode,many new neutron-rich nuclei approaching the r-process abundance peak around A=195 can be produced for the first time,and many nuclei with unknown masses and lifetimes can be produced with high statistics.Using the time-of-flight corrected by the measured dispersive position and energy loss information,the cocktails produced from 208 Pb fragmentation can be unambiguously identified.Moreover,the masses of some neutron-rich nuclei near N=126 can be measured with high precision using the time-of-flight magnetic rigidity technique.This indicates that the HIAF-HFRS facility has the potential for the production and property research of neutron-rich nuclei around N=126,which is of great significance for expanding the chart of nuclides,developing nuclear theories,and understanding the origin of heavy elements in the universe. 展开更多

Laser-accelerated high-flux-intensity heavy-ion beams are important for new types of accelerators.A particle-in-cell program(Smilei) is employed to simulate the entire process of Station of Extreme Light(SEL) 100 PW laser-accelerated heavy particles using different nanoscale short targets with a thickness of 100 nm Cr, Fe, Ag, Ta, Au, Pb, Th and U, as well as 200 nm thick Al and Ca. An obvious stratification is observed in the simulation. The layering phenomenon is a hybrid acceleration mechanism reflecting target normal sheath acceleration and radiation pressure acceleration, and this phenomenon is understood from the simulated energy spectrum,ionization and spatial electric field distribution. According to the stratification, it is suggested that high-quality heavy-ion beams could be expected for fusion reactions to synthesize superheavy nuclei. Two plasma clusters in the stratification are observed simultaneously, which suggest new techniques for plasma experiments as well as thinner metal targets in the precision machining process. 展开更多

N,N-Dimethyldithiocarbamate (DMDTC) is a typical precursor of N-nitrosodimethylamine (NDMA). Based on separate hydrolysis, sorption and biodegradation studies of DMDTC, a laboratory-scale anaerobic-anoxic-oxic (AAO) system was established to investigate the removal mechanism of DMDTC in this nutrient removal biological treatment system. DMDTC hydrolyzed easily in water solution under either acidic conditions or strong alkaline conditions, and dimethylamine (DMA) was the main hydrolysate. Under anaerobic, anoxic or oxic conditions, DMDTC was biodegraded and completely mineralized. Furthermore, DMA was the main intermediate in DMDTC biodegradation. In the AAO system, the optimal conditions for both nutrient and DMDTC removal were hydraulic retention time 8 hr, sludge retention time 20 day, mixed-liquor return ratio 3:1 and sludge return ratio 1:1. Under these conditions, the removal efficiency of DMDTC reached 99.5%; the removal efficiencies of chemical organic demand, ammonium nitrogen, total nitrogen and total phosphorus were 90%, 98%, 81% and 93%, respectively. Biodegradation is the dominant mechanism for DMDTC removal in the AAO system, which was elucidated as consisting of two steps: first, DMDTC is transformed to DMA in the anaerobic and anoxic units, and then DMA is mineralized to CO2 and NH3 in the anoxic and oxic units. The mineralization of DMDTC in the biological treatment system can effectively avoid the formation of NDMA during subsequent disinfection processes. 展开更多

In this paper,the natural rubber is chosen as the main constituents for the transition layer of all-steel load radial tyre,which is pre-vulcanized by 500-keV E-beam irradiation of up to 60 kGy.The results show that the green strength of transitional layer increases with the dose,reaching four times as much as the control(without irradiation) at 60 kGy.The final mechanical properties do not differ significantly from those of the control except that the aging and fatigue performance increased.However,thickness of the natural rubber transitional layer for an average single tyre can be reduced by 1 mm(or 1.5 kg) without obvious adverse effect on tyre performance. 展开更多

Yttrium-doped SnO2 powders were successfully synthesized by solution co-precipitation method and characterized by X-ray diffraction (XRD) and transmission electron microscopy (TEM). The sensitivity of sensors based on Y-doped SnO2 and SnO2 nanocrystals were investigated comparatively. The results indicated that Y-doped SnO2 was with the result of enhancement of sensitivity and selectivity to ethanol and reduction of sensitivity to other gas components. The enhancements of selectivity and sensitivity could be contributed to for two reasons. The first is that rare metal yttrium has a high alkalescence and good catalysis, and the second is that the nanosized crystallite and large specific surface area of Y-doped SnO2 is advantageous for gas-diffusion control as well as an increase in active sites for gas detection. 展开更多

Integrated sensing and communication(ISAC),assisted by reconfigurable intelligent surface(RIS)has emerged as a breakthrough technology to improve the capacity and reliability of 6G wireless network.However,a significant challenge in RIS-ISAC systems is the acquisition of channel state information(CSI),largely due to co-channel interference,which hinders meeting the required reliability standards.To address this issue,a minimax-concave penalty(MCP)-based CSI refinement scheme is proposed.This approach utilizes an element-grouping strategy to jointly estimate the ISAC channel and the RIS phase shift matrix.Unlike previous methods,our scheme exploits the inherent sparsity in RIS-assisted ISAC channels to reduce training overhead,and the near-optimal solution is derived for our studied RIS-ISAC scheme.The effectiveness of the element-grouping strategy is validated through simulation experiments,demonstrating superior channel estimation results when compared to existing benchmarks. 展开更多

以生物质基磁性固体酸为催化剂,采用微波相结合的辅助手法对预处理的微晶纤维素进行水解研究。以还原糖得率为指标,通过单因素试验和正交试验(四因素三水平)考察水解时间、水解温度、纤维素与催化剂量的比例和微波功率对纤维素水解的影... 以生物质基磁性固体酸为催化剂,采用微波相结合的辅助手法对预处理的微晶纤维素进行水解研究。以还原糖得率为指标,通过单因素试验和正交试验(四因素三水平)考察水解时间、水解温度、纤维素与催化剂量的比例和微波功率对纤维素水解的影响,利用红外光谱(FT-IR)分析纤维素水解残渣。结果表明,微波辅助生物质基磁性固体酸催化剂催化纤维素水解的最佳工艺条件为:水解时间30 min、水解温度80℃、催化剂量与纤维素的比例2:1、微波功率450 W,此时还原糖得率最高,达57.4%;4个因素对纤维素水解影响的主次顺序为:微波功率>催化剂量>水解时间>水解温度。FT-IR分析表明微波辅助纤维素水解残渣中几乎没有纤维素存在,即纤维素基本被完全水解。 展开更多

From the empirical phenomena of fragment distributions in nuclear spallation reactions,semiempirical formulas named SPAGINS were constructed to predict fragment cross-sections in high-energyγ-induced nuclear spallation reactions(PNSR).In constructing the SPAGINS formulas,theoretical models,including the TALYS toolkit,SPACS,and Rudstam formulas,were employed to study the general phenomenon of fragment distributions in PNSR with incident energies ranging from 100 to 1000 MeV.Considering the primary characteristics of PNSR,the SPAGINS formulas modify the EPAX and SPACS formulas and efficiently reproduce the measured data.The SPAGINS formulas provide a new and effective tool for predicting fragment production in PNSR. 展开更多

以获取高得率的生物质液化油为目的,利用生物质玉米秸秆为原料,液化时间、液化温度、催化剂的量为影响因素设计Box-Behnken试验,得到试验因素之间的定量数学模型和交互作用对玉米秸秆液化率的影响,采用响应面法确定玉米秸秆催化液化的... 以获取高得率的生物质液化油为目的,利用生物质玉米秸秆为原料,液化时间、液化温度、催化剂的量为影响因素设计Box-Behnken试验,得到试验因素之间的定量数学模型和交互作用对玉米秸秆液化率的影响,采用响应面法确定玉米秸秆催化液化的最佳工艺条件。结果表明,试验数据建立的二次多项式数学模型显著性极高(P<0.000 1),相关系数R^2=0.953 8,预测值与试验值具有很好的拟合度。当液化时间为63.66 min、液化温度为162.43℃和催化剂的量为4.02%时为最佳的催化液化条件;在该工艺条件下,玉米秸秆的液化率为98.88%,预测值为98.87%,二者相差0.01%;由此得出响应面法优化玉米秸秆催化液化工艺参数更加精准可靠,具有一定的参考价值。 展开更多

Pests detecting is an important research subject in grain storage field.In the past decades,many edge detection methods have been applied to the edge detection of stored grain pests.Although some of them can realize the stored grain pests detecting,precision and robustness are not good enough.Spectral residual(SR)saliency edge detection defines the logarithmic spectrumof image as novelty part of the image information.The remaining spectrumis converted to the airspace to obtain edge detection results.SR algorithm is completely based on frequency domain processing.It not only can effectively simplify the target detection algorithm,but also can improve the effectiveness of target recognition.The experimental results show that the edge results of stored grain pests detected by SR method are effective and stable. 展开更多
